2017-08-17 8 views
0

Windows 7で動作するC++/CLIで書かれたwinformsアプリケーションがあります。アプリケーション内では、ユーザーは通常のユーザーまたは管理者としてログインできます。通常のユーザーの場合、アプリはキオスクモード、エクスプローラへのアクセスなし、タスクマネージャなしなどで実行する必要があります。管理者に変更された場合、ユーザーはアクセスを取り戻し、キオスクモードを無効にする必要があります。ユーザー特権に関するアプリケーションのキオスクモードのオン/オフ

私はアプリケーションをシェルとして実行する方法を理解できますが、アプリケーションの実行中にウィンドウを再起動せずにこれを変更するにはどうすればよいですか?

さらに、アプリケーションをキオスクモードに設定するためにGPOを変更する方法についても読んでいます。実行時に再起動せずに別のGPOを保存して読み込むことは可能でしょうか?

ありがとうございました。

答えて

0

あなたの目標を達成するために、私は2つのアカウントを使用しています: "Admin"と "Kiosk"、アプリケーションでは、ロックアウト画面へのログアウトのためのパスワード保護機能を追加しました。キオスクモードの設定については、https://stackoverflow.com/a/41979285/2771556

+0

ありがとうございました。しかし、私はWindowsユーザーを変更することはできません。ソフトウェアのインスタンスは1つしか実行できません。ソフトウェアにユーザーマネージャーがいて、実行時にキオスクモードを開始/停止したい。 – PSchn

+0

私はいくつかの事例について言わなかった。実行時に切り替えるには、一番上のフラグでフルスクリーンモードを使用してください。 – VoidVolker

+0

エクスプローラをシェルのままにして、ソフトウェアをフルスクリーンで設定するだけですか?それはあなたが意味することですか? – PSchn

関連する問題